About Us
NIO’s mission is to shape a joyful lifestyle by offering smart, premium electric vehicles and providing the best user experience. NIO was founded in November 2014 as a global electric vehicle company, with world-class research and development, design and manufacturing centers in Shanghai, Beijing, San Jose, Munich, London and 20 other locations.
For our Design Visualization Team in Munich we are looking for an
Intern, Multimedia Artist for Design Visualization (m/f/x)
Position Responsibilities:
- Develop storyboards in collaboration with the team to visualize storylines, concepts, and supporting graphics.
- Create high-quality video and motion content using CGI and live-action footage to support internal design presentations.
- Edit animations, visual effects, and video content based on feedback from art department leaders, 3D artists, and other design team members.
- Collaborate closely with cross-functional design teams and stakeholders to understand project goals and deliver compelling multimedia content.
- Create and edit audio masters and soundtracks for presentations and multimedia assets.
- Maintain video masters, raw footage, and presentation asset libraries in an organized and accessible manner.
- Manage version control and documentation of current and revised digital multimedia materials.
Required Skills and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Fine Arts, Advertising, Mass Communication, Multimedia Arts, or a related field.
- Solid specialization and hands-on experience in video editing, motion graphics, and multimedia production.
- Strong ability to conceptualize and develop multimedia materials across print, web, and audio-visual formats within tight timelines, adapting to a wide range of themes such as automotive, lifestyle, youth culture, sports, and other brand-related content.
- Proficiency in industry-standard tools such as Adobe After Effects, Adobe Premiere Pro, DaVinci Resolve, and Nuke.
- Strong knowledge of AI-driven creative workflows is highly preferred, with hands-on experience in tools such as ComfyUI considered a significant advantage.
- Basic understanding of real-time content creation and gaming engines, especially Unreal Engine.
- Basic knowledge of 3D visualization and animation tools such as Maya, Blender, Cinema 4D, Houdini, and Unreal Engine.
- Good communication and collaboration skills, with proficient English in both written and spoken communication.
